Formal UML-based Modeling and Analysis for Securing Location-based IoT Applications

被引:0
|
作者
Cardenas, Hector [1 ]
Zimmerman, Ryan [2 ]
Viesca, Antonio Rosales [1 ]
Al Lail, Mustafa [1 ]
Perez, Alfredo J. [3 ]
机构
[1] Texas A&M Int Univ, Laredo, TX 78041 USA
[2] Columbus State Univ, Columbus, GA USA
[3] Univ Nebraska Omaha, Omaha, NE USA
基金
美国国家科学基金会;
关键词
UML; Formal methods; Security; Internet of Things;
D O I
10.1109/MASS56207.2022.00109
中图分类号
TP301 [理论、方法];
学科分类号
081202 ;
摘要
We present a process and a tool to apply formal methods in Internet of Things (IoT) applications using the Unified Modeling Language (UML). As there are no best practices to develop secured IoT systems, we have developed a plug-in tool that integrates a framework to validate UML software models and we present the design of a location-based IoT application as a use case for the validation tool.
引用
收藏
页码:722 / 723
页数:2
相关论文
共 50 条
  • [1] Formal analysis of UML-based designs
    Belkhouche, B
    Nix, A
    SERP'04: PROCEEDINGS OF THE INTERNATIONAL CONFERENCE ON SOFTWARE ENGINEERING RESEARCH AND PRACTICE, VOLS 1 AND 2, 2004, : 220 - 226
  • [2] UML-BASED MODELING AND ANALYSIS OF SECURITY THREATS
    Kong, Jun
    Xu, Dianxiang
    Zeng, Xiaoqin
    INTERNATIONAL JOURNAL OF SOFTWARE ENGINEERING AND KNOWLEDGE ENGINEERING, 2010, 20 (06) : 875 - 897
  • [3] UML-based modeling for what-if analysis
    Colfarelli, Matteo
    Rizzi, Stefano
    DATA WAREHOUSING AND KNOWLEDGE DISCOVERY, PROCEEDINGS, 2008, 5182 : 1 - 12
  • [4] UML-Based modeling and formal verification for software self-adaptation
    Han, De-Shuai
    Yang, Qi-Liang
    Xing, Jian-Chun
    Ruan Jian Xue Bao/Journal of Software, 2015, 26 (04): : 730 - 746
  • [5] UML-based modeling of data-oriented WEB applications
    Adamko, Attila
    JOURNAL OF UNIVERSAL COMPUTER SCIENCE, 2006, 12 (09) : 1104 - 1117
  • [6] UML-Based Modeling of Robustness Testing
    Moraes, Regina
    Waeselynck, Helene
    Guiochet, Jeremie
    2014 IEEE 15TH INTERNATIONAL SYMPOSIUM ON HIGH-ASSURANCE SYSTEMS ENGINEERING (HASE), 2014, : 168 - 175
  • [7] UML-based fusion analysis
    Sendall, S
    Strohmeier, A
    UML'99 - THE UNIFIED MODELING LANGUAGE: BEYOND THE STANDARD, 1999, 1723 : 278 - 291
  • [8] UML-based modeling of virtual enterprise
    Dai, YR
    Yan, JW
    Wang, J
    7TH WORLD MULTICONFERENCE ON SYSTEMICS, CYBERNETICS AND INFORMATICS, VOL V, PROCEEDINGS: COMPUTER SCIENCE AND ENGINEERING: I, 2003, : 493 - 496
  • [9] Location-based IoT applications on campus: The IoTtalk approach
    Lin, Yi-Bing
    Lin, Yun-Wei
    Hsiao, Chung-Yun
    Wang, Shie-Yuan
    PERVASIVE AND MOBILE COMPUTING, 2017, 40 : 660 - 673
  • [10] A UML-based Proposal for IoT System Requirements Specification
    Reggio, Gianna
    2018 IEEE/ACM 10TH INTERNATIONAL WORKSHOP ON MODELLING IN SOFTWARE ENGINEERING (MISE), 2018, : 9 - 16